Output 8f07bf8b360dc75f7dc044eb49cf3bce9fbad2c9d3403791d934df8cc2f02afe:1

value
6889099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8027a2937cb0620d7b6bb6f6268bec274c1cc2 OP_EQUAL
address
3MtCnHs9E4STxNZrC3dkdc8MeEmuYi6aqm
transaction
8f07bf8b360dc75f7dc044eb49cf3bce9fbad2c9d3403791d934df8cc2f02afe
confirmations
320557
spent
true